2 cups (300 g) fresh or frozen sweet corn kernels
If using frozen, thaw and pat dry to avoid excess water.
1½ lbs (680 g) boneless, skinless chicken thighs
Thighs stay moist; you can also use breasts for a leaner option.
3 tbsp unsalted butter
Use real butter for a richer béchamel; avoid margarine.
¼ cup (30 g) all‑purpose flour
Creates the roux for the béchamel; sift for even mixing.
2 ½ cups (600 ml) whole‑milk
Whole milk gives a silkier sauce; 2% works in a pinch.
¼ tsp freshly grated nutmeg
Adds warmth to the béchamel; use sparingly.
2 cups (200 g) shredded mozzarella
Full‑fat mozzarella melts beautifully; you can blend with provolone for extra stretch.
½ cup (50 g) grated Parmesan
Adds umami and a slight crunch when baked.
1 tsp salt
Season the béchamel and chicken; adjust to taste.
½ tsp freshly cracked black pepper
Adds a subtle heat; increase for a spicier profile.
